Taman Melia, Bandar Ioi Bahau in Jempol, Negeri Sembilan recorded 14 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, sized between 1,425 and 1,474 sqft, with a median price of RM 250K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M 175.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M 250K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M 238K to RM 262K, and a typical market range of RM 225K to RM 280K.

Most transactions involved 1 - 1 1/2 storey terraced, with minimal variety in property types.

For price per square foot, the median is RM 175, with most transactions between RM 166 and RM 183. The usual range is RM 162.89 to RM 186.64,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. A typical spread (IQR) of RM 23.75 and an average deviation (MAD) of RM 9 indicate a highly stable PSF trend across properties.
